首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从列表中删除多个元素

从列表中删除多个元素可以使用Python的列表推导式或者循环语句来实现。

列表推导式示例:

代码语言:python
代码运行次数:0
复制
my_list = [1, 2, 3, 4, 5, 6, 7, 8, 9]
elements_to_remove = [2, 4, 6, 8]
new_list = [x for x in my_list if x not in elements_to_remove]
print(new_list)

循环语句示例:

代码语言:python
代码运行次数:0
复制
my_list = [1, 2, 3, 4, 5, 6, 7, 8, 9]
elements_to_remove = [2, 4, 6, 8]
new_list = []
for x in my_list:
    if x not in elements_to_remove:
        new_list.append(x)
print(new_list)

这两种方法都可以从列表中删除多个元素,并且生成一个新的列表。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分26秒

068.go切片删除元素

6分27秒

083.slices库删除元素Delete

5分24秒

074.gods的列表和栈和队列

7分18秒

这些游戏,真的能帮助你学编程!

17分30秒

077.slices库的二分查找BinarySearch

7分8秒

059.go数组的引入

2时1分

平台月活4亿,用户总量超10亿:多个爆款小游戏背后的技术本质是什么?

34分39秒

2.4.素性检验之欧拉筛sieve of euler

1分1秒

三维可视化数据中心机房监控管理系统

5分27秒

03多维度架构之会话数

14分30秒

Percona pt-archiver重构版--大表数据归档工具

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

领券